Hi guys! I'm relatively new to these forums but I've played cards games all my life (27 now) and I've always went for anti meta in just about every game so far. Last season for Hearthstone I was struggling to climb the ladder with standard decks so I build a deck that I called "Anti Bullshit". It's idea was to just counter the majority of what was played but still be able to do okay against others. I basically perfected it and climbed the ladder pretty fast. Undertakers nerf has thankfully stopped all of those cancer hunters. With their absence comes a hoard of mech mage. I'm not even joking when I say this but my last 21 games we're all mech mage, minus one. So! I'm going to bring back my "Anti Bullshit" deck again, but to suit this current meta. I'm looking to what you all think is the best cards against them just in case I missed anything in building this. I've put down what I've found to be my favorites to be so far. I know some of these cards are class specific so it's not as handy as my last season since they were all neutral cards.
In no specific order:
Annoy-o-Tron It partly feels dirty to use one of the dirty cards they use but this guy does stop a lot. He's a early drop which you need a lot of and the divine shield just puts him above the standard taunter at this level. Most early mechs have 1 health anyway so this guy should take out 2 on a good run.
Steamwheedle Sniper This is interesting, and again I feel bad for even putting a hunter card on here, but the hunters I've saw lately are actually respectable hunters that aren't using the face hunter stuff. When this card is out I've noticed 2 things. 1 - they don't attack it. It stays on field and you just pummel them to the ground with mass advantage every turn. Every turn is essentially a free kill on these decks. 2 - they attack it immediately. 9 times out of 10 they will either have to kill 2 guys to get rid of it. At that stage most minions only have the 2 attack. Even if they do, you should still get one shot in from your hero power. Very likely that you will get two kills from it at least. Still just as good later on in the game. Turn 4 dropping gives him instant use. You know that priests like the Auchenai Soulpriest? Well this is the exact same but 2 turns sooner. Sure they have the circle combo as a field clear but this is early game which is vital against this stuff and also won't kill itself.
Mana Wraith I was unsure if this should make it but it's done well. It requires good timing to use it, but if used correctly then you can shut mech mage, zoo and all these other early rush decks down. Well, at least push the game forward a few turns which is where they really lack. I've found the optimal time to drop this guy is on a turn 3 or 4, depending on the board of course. The downside to this guy is that if you aren't playing one of the aggro decks then his use is very limited. Still, a 2/2/2 has good stats at least. This article is more focused on taking down the majority however so he might just make it. At least for now.
Lil' Exorcist or Deathlord I've had to pick two for this one because both are as good as each other. Id only run one of the two. Deathlord works great for early game, exorcist for the mid game. I used exorcist last season and the card actually became a staple in every one of my decks. If used right you can almost guarantee at least a 4/4 with taunt. For a 3 cost that's incredible. Deathlord does still work and if you get him out early enough then his deathrattle becomes irrelevant. They might get a guy out but they should sacrifice at least 2-3 guys to kill it provided you can control their piloted shredders and mechanical yetis.
Scarlet Purifier This was a hard choice. Paladin actually have so much good cards against it all. Tirion is probably the best card in the game right now for stopping it. Problem with him is that he is an 8 drop and most time you might be dead by then or at least in a situation where you can't use him much. Same problem with avenging wrath. Great card. Just at that mana cost it might be too late unless you can control the board early on. Scarlet purifier has great stats to start off; 3/4/3. Definitely over average, but he actually has an insane effect. I never used to use it but I was trying it out for a laugh. Every single time I used him I killed at least 1 monster for absolute free. Most times I was even able to take out 2 guys or 1 guy and damage others. Combo this guy with a consecration and you pretty much have a field clear.

So today I played about 10 games, and each one was either Cancerhunter, Mech mage or Zoo. So! I decided to do something about it. I tried creating a deck that I now call "Anti bullshit". It is basically a deck that beats these decks the majority of the time while still being able to hold their own against other decks. I don't expect to beat other decks most times, but considering the decks I said above are the majority, it means this will win the majority of matches. This deck is still on it's second draft so it needs some work still. Maybe someone here has some ideas on how I can improve my "Anti bullshit" deck. Also, After I have made this, in my last 8 or so games 5 were the bullshit (I won them all) and 3 were normal decks, 2 of which I won from out controlling the opponent. It still seems to do alright against other stuff.
Class: Priest
Circle of Healing x2 Just to heal big monsters and also works with the priest Power Word: Shield x2 - Just for keeping taunt monsters alive longer Northshire Cleric x2 - Just for added draw power Acidic Swamp Ooze - More than 1 gets cloggy since it only works on hunter for the most part Unstable Ghoul x2 - I feel I could take this out for a better option, but it still does well! Shadow Word: Death Just added to help against the non bullshit decks Lil' Exorcist x2 - Staple now in every one of my decks. With the way ranked it just now, it is far too good to not play this at 2 Mass Dispel Honestly I think I want a second copy in. Great for stopping all the deathrattle stuff they use Auchenai Soulpriest x2 - standard. Effect kill monsters in one since they're all so weak. Combo with circle for any big guys in non bullshit decks. Defender of Argus a single copy does me well. Puts taught on anything that doesn't have it really. Kezan Mystic - more than 1 is cloggy since not every one of the decks use secrets Sen'jin Shieldmasta x2 - Great card with taunt. Gives them trouble Holy Nova x2 - field clear. Works great after a Mass Dispel as well Antique Healbot - a second may work but 1 is also good for now. Tight on space. Bomb Lobber x2 - Kills the bigger guys in non bullshit decks. Great against the mech mage guys as well since they're a little bigger. Sludge Belcher x2 - No explanation needed. Stop the rush. Baits out kill commands. Cabal Shadow Priest a second isn't necessary. Not so great against decks that isn't bullshit and we have enough other ways to slow the bullshit down. Dr. Boom - bigger monster for other decks. Does standard against these decks as well. Molten Giant x2 - The daddy in here. Now a staple in all my decks. Get these guys out, maybe mix in with Defender of Argus. GG every time I've done it. If they ever get low them Circle of Healing can sort them out.
